Types of support available
In Homeland, you can access a variety of support services, including:
- Lawyers: Legal professionals who specialize in domestic violence cases and can guide you through the legal process.
- Therapists: Mental health professionals who offer counseling and emotional support tailored to survivors of domestic violence.
- Shelters: Safe havens where individuals and families can find refuge and support while they plan their next steps.
- Hotlines: Confidential support lines available 24/7 to provide immediate assistance and guidance.
- Legal Aid: Organizations that offer free or low-cost legal services to help you understand your rights and options.
Legal protections overview
Itβs important to know your rights and the legal protections available to you. In California, survivors of domestic violence have access to various protections, including restraining orders, which can help ensure your safety. Understanding these options can empower you to take the necessary steps to protect yourself.
Safety planning basics
Creating a safety plan is an essential step for anyone experiencing domestic violence. A safety plan can help you prepare for potential emergencies and outline steps you can take to stay safe. Consider including the following elements in your plan:
- Establish a safe place to go if needed.
- Keep a packed bag with essential items ready to go.
- Have a list of important phone numbers, including support services.
- Plan how to leave safely if you need to.
